ELECTRICAL SYSTEM
(4) Overrunning clutch
Make sure that the pinion shaft tums freely when
tumed in the direction of driving (clockwise) and
it is locked when tumed in the opposite direction.
If not, replace the overrunning clutch.
(5) Pinion shaft thrust clearance
The pinion shaft thrust clearance is the play
exhibited by the pinion shaft when it is moved in
the thrust direction.
Measure the thrust clearance in the following
manner. If it is incorrect, select a proper adjusting
washer and adjust the clearance with the washer.
(a) With pinion off starter:
Install the gear on the pinion shaft, insert the
shaft into the center bracket, and loek the shaft
with the washer and ring. Under this
condition, move the shaft in the axial
direction, and measure the thrust clearance.
(b) With pinion on starter:
Install the pinion shaft and gear between the
front and center brackets, and temporarily
tighten the bolt. Under this condition, move
the shaft in the axial direction, and measure
the thrust clearance.
Unit: mm [in.]
Item
Assembly Standard
Thrust clearance of
0.5 [0.020] or less
pinion shaft
[Below 0 not permissible]
